在广袤的宇宙中,月球一直是人类探索的焦点。而这次,我们要讲述的是一个关于小月球与神秘黑洞的奇遇故事。在这个故事中,我们将揭开它们相遇的神秘面纱,探索宇宙中的未知领域。
小月球的诞生
首先,让我们回到小月球的诞生。据科学家们的研究,小月球是由地球和月球之间的物质在长时间的作用下形成的。这个过程中,地球和月球之间的引力相互作用,使得物质逐渐聚集,最终形成了小月球。
小月球的形成过程可以用以下代码进行模拟:
import matplotlib.pyplot as plt
import numpy as np
# 定义参数
G = 6.67430e-11 # 万有引力常数
M_earth = 5.972e24 # 地球质量
M_moon = 7.342e22 # 月球质量
distance = 384400e3 # 地月距离
# 定义时间步长和总时间
dt = 1e6
total_time = 1e9
# 初始化位置和速度
position = np.array([distance, 0, 0])
velocity = np.array([0, 0, 0])
# 时间循环
for t in range(int(total_time / dt)):
# 计算引力
force = G * M_earth * M_moon / np.linalg.norm(position)**2 * position / np.linalg.norm(position)
# 更新位置和速度
position += velocity * dt
velocity += force / M_moon * dt
# 绘制结果
plt.plot(position[0], position[1], position[2])
plt.xlabel('X')
plt.ylabel('Y')
plt.title('小月球形成过程')
plt.show()
通过这个模拟,我们可以看到小月球是如何在地球和月球的引力作用下逐渐形成的。
神秘黑洞的出现
在宇宙的某个角落,一个神秘的黑洞悄然出现。这个黑洞的质量是太阳的数倍,甚至更多。它的存在,使得周围的物质和光线都无法逃脱。
黑洞的出现可以用以下代码进行模拟:
import matplotlib.pyplot as plt
import numpy as np
# 定义参数
G = 6.67430e-11 # 万有引力常数
M_blackhole = 1e30 # 黑洞质量
distance = 1e6 # 黑洞与周围物质的距离
# 定义时间步长和总时间
dt = 1e3
total_time = 1e6
# 初始化位置和速度
position = np.array([distance, 0, 0])
velocity = np.array([0, 0, 0])
# 时间循环
for t in range(int(total_time / dt)):
# 计算引力
force = G * M_blackhole * position / np.linalg.norm(position)**2 * position / np.linalg.norm(position)
# 更新位置和速度
position += velocity * dt
velocity += force / position.mass * dt
# 绘制结果
plt.plot(position[0], position[1], position[2])
plt.xlabel('X')
plt.ylabel('Y')
plt.title('黑洞出现过程')
plt.show()
通过这个模拟,我们可以看到黑洞是如何在宇宙中逐渐形成的。
小月球与黑洞的相遇
随着时间的推移,小月球逐渐靠近黑洞。在这个过程中,它们之间的引力相互作用愈发明显。最终,小月球被黑洞的强大引力所吸引,进入了黑洞的引力范围。
小月球与黑洞的相遇过程可以用以下代码进行模拟:
import matplotlib.pyplot as plt
import numpy as np
# 定义参数
G = 6.67430e-11 # 万有引力常数
M_earth = 5.972e24 # 地球质量
M_moon = 7.342e22 # 月球质量
M_blackhole = 1e30 # 黑洞质量
distance = 384400e3 # 地月距离
# 定义时间步长和总时间
dt = 1e6
total_time = 1e9
# 初始化位置和速度
position = np.array([distance, 0, 0])
velocity = np.array([0, 0, 0])
# 时间循环
for t in range(int(total_time / dt)):
# 计算引力
force = G * M_earth * M_moon / np.linalg.norm(position)**2 * position / np.linalg.norm(position)
force += G * M_blackhole * position / np.linalg.norm(position)**2 * position / np.linalg.norm(position)
# 更新位置和速度
position += velocity * dt
velocity += force / (M_moon + M_blackhole) * dt
# 绘制结果
plt.plot(position[0], position[1], position[2])
plt.xlabel('X')
plt.ylabel('Y')
plt.title('小月球与黑洞相遇过程')
plt.show()
通过这个模拟,我们可以看到小月球是如何被黑洞吸引,并最终进入黑洞的。
结论
小月球与神秘黑洞的相遇,为我们揭示了宇宙中的一些神秘现象。在这个故事中,我们见证了小月球的诞生、黑洞的出现,以及它们之间的引力相互作用。这些现象让我们更加深入地了解了宇宙的奥秘。
在这个探索宇宙的过程中,我们不仅学到了科学知识,还激发了对未知领域的无限想象。相信在未来的科学研究中,我们会揭开更多宇宙的神秘面纱。
